About San Mateo Tlacoxcalco

San Mateo Tlacoxcalco is a small town in Mexico (Puebla) with a population of 765. The city sits at an elevation of 3,871 feet (1,180 meters) above sea level. The average annual temperature is 67°F (19°C). Temperatures range from 61°F in January to 69°F in July. Annual precipitation averages 13.6 inches. The timezone is America/Mexico_City.

The unemployment rate is 1.8% (below the 3.6% US average). The area has 24 business establishments.

Earthquake History

173 earthquakes (M2.5+) within 150 km since 1990. Strongest: M7.1. Most recent: M4.1 on Jul 29, 2025.

Sep 19, 2017 1 km S of Matzaco, Mexico M7.1 126 km
Jun 15, 1999 1 km SE of Texcala, Mexico M7.0 16 km
Feb 23, 1994 12 km W of San Juan de los Cues, Mexico M5.8 30 km
Mar 15, 2025 5 km W of San Pedro Tidaá, Mexico M5.6 106 km
May 22, 2009 3 km E of Chila de la Sal, Mexico M5.6 121 km
Mar 20, 2015 3 km SSE of Xicotlán, Mexico M5.4 129 km
May 6, 1994 7 km NE of San Vicente Boquerón, Mexico M5.3 72 km
Apr 3, 1997 7 km SSE of Piaxtla, Mexico M5.2 96 km
Aug 5, 1993 5 km N of San Martín Peras, Mexico M5.2 137 km
May 4, 2007 2 km W of Reyes Etla, Mexico M5.0 131 km
Feb 3, 2010 5 km NE of Xayacatlán de Bravo, Mexico M4.9 65 km
Nov 26, 1991 3 km NW of Arroyo de Banco, Mexico M4.9 113 km
Dec 14, 1999 5 km NW of Xicotlán, Mexico M4.8 132 km
Nov 6, 2017 5 km E of La Mina, Mexico M4.8 140 km
Nov 15, 1990 21 km N of Coixtlahuaca, Mexico M4.7 42 km
Oct 8, 2017 4 km WNW of Santiago Huaxolotipac, Mexico M4.7 146 km
Dec 27, 1999 4 km SW of Santa Cruz Tacache de Mina, Mexico M4.7 105 km
Jul 14, 2010 20 km E of Santa María Camotlán, Mexico M4.6 50 km
Sep 22, 2016 3 km NNW of Xochihuehuetlán, Mexico M4.6 131 km
Jun 16, 2007 9 km WNW of Xicotlán, Mexico M4.6 138 km
Source: USGS (M2.5+, 1990–2025)

Nearby Volcanoes

10 volcanoes within 200 km. Closest: Orizaba, Pico de (83 km).

Name Type Elevation Last Eruption Distance
Orizaba, Pico de Stratovolcano 5,564 m (18,255 ft) 1846 83 km
Cumbres, Las Stratovolcano 3,940 m (12,927 ft) -3920 96 km
Serdan-Oriental Tuff cone(s) 3,485 m (11,434 ft) Unknown 110 km
Gloria, La Volcanic field 3,500 m (11,483 ft) Unknown 116 km
Cofre de Perote Shield(s) 4,282 m (14,049 ft) 1150 135 km
Humeros, Los Caldera(s) 3,150 m (10,335 ft) -4470 156 km
Popocatepetl Stratovolcano(es) 5,393 m (17,694 ft) 2020 159 km
Naolinco Volcanic Field Pyroclastic cone(s) 2,000 m (6,562 ft) -1200 165 km
Iztaccihuatl Stratovolcano 5,230 m (17,159 ft) Unknown 170 km
Papayo Lava dome 3,600 m (11,811 ft) Unknown 184 km
Source: Smithsonian Institution Global Volcanism Program (GVP). Sorted by distance.
